Comprehending the Bail Process
Just how does the Bail process function within the justice system? The Bail procedure functions as a system to ensure that defendants stand for their arranged court dates while enabling them to stay totally free during legal procedures. When an individual is detained, a judge identifies the Bail quantity based on various factors, including the extent of the crime, flight threat, and criminal history. If the offender can not manage the Bail, they may seek help from a bond bondsman who normally charges a cost, normally around 10% of the complete Bail quantity. This charge is non-refundable. When Bail is posted, the defendant is released but stays required to go to all court appearances. Failing to do so can cause the loss of the Bail and prospective extra fines. As necessary, the Bail procedure plays an important function in stabilizing private civil liberties with the demand for accountability in the justice system.
Kinds Of Bail Bonds
Bail bonds function as critical instruments within the justice system, using numerous choices tailored to different circumstances. One of the most usual kind is the surety bond, where a bail bondsman ensures the complete Bail total up to the court for a charge, commonly 10% of the complete Bail. Cash bonds need a co-signer or the defendant to deposit the whole Bail quantity in cash, ensuring the release of the person till test. Building bonds allow people to use property as collateral for Bail, with the property worth needing to satisfy or exceed the Bail amount. Ultimately, government bonds specify to government instances, usually needing a larger fee and stricter problems. Recognizing these types of Bail bonds is necessary for defendants and their households, as each option brings distinct implications for economic obligation and the likelihood of launch.
The Role of Bail Bondsmen
Various individuals rely upon Bail bondsmen to browse the intricacies of the Bail process. These professionals offer as intermediaries between the court system and people seeking release from jail. By offering the required monetary support, bondsman make it possible for defendants to protect their flexibility while waiting for trial. They assess the danger related to each case, evaluating variables such as the offender's criminal background, ties to the area, and the nature of the offense.
Bail bondsmen likewise assist clients via the lawful procedures, offering guidance on called for documents and court looks. Expenses and Fees Connected With Bail Bonds
While securing a bail bond can supply much-needed alleviation for accuseds waiting for trial, it is important to comprehend the connected prices and fees that feature this solution. Typically, bail bond business charge a non-refundable costs, usually varying from 10% to 15% of the complete Bail quantity. This charge is established by state guidelines and is not flexible. Additionally, there may be management costs, security requirements, and various other covert costs, such as repayment handling charges or notary costs. Offenders ought to likewise realize that if they fail to show up in court, they may face more monetary consequences, including the loss of the Bail quantity and possible legal charges sustained by the bondsman. Recognizing these prices is important for notified decision-making and economic planning during the legal process.

Can I Use Building as Security for a Bail Bond?
Yes, property can commonly be utilized as collateral for a bail bond. This arrangement normally calls for the building proprietor to supply documentation confirming possession and value, making certain the bail bond business has adequate safety and security for the financial risk.
What Takes place if the Accused Skips Bail?
A warrant is released for their arrest if an accused misses Bail. The bail bond business may also go after the offender to recoup losses, potentially leading to legal effects and economic liabilities for the specific involved.

For how long Does the Bail Process Typically Take?
The Bail procedure commonly takes a few hours to a day, depending on the jurisdiction and situations. Elements such as documentation, court routines, and the accessibility of funds can influence the duration significantly.
What Legal rights Do Defendants Have Relating To Bail Hearings?
Defendants possess the right to a bond hearing, where they can present proof, argue for practical Bail quantities, and obstacle problems. They additionally can legal representation during this vital procedure.
